With a full range of windows to fit every budget, we can transform your home and your energy bill!

Windows are indispensable to the climate control and overall comfort of your home. As a homeowner, you know how essential your home’s windows are for everything from daylight, to noise control and energy savings. If the windows in your house are older, you might have begun to notice problems such as fogged glass, damaged corners, difficulty opening, rotted wood or warped frames. These are all sure signs that its time to consider replacing your windows. The big box stores will come to your home with a 4 hour high-pressure sales pitch and an outrageous quote. You don’t want to put yourself through that and you definitely don’t want to pay more than you need to.

Thankfully, you don’t have to pay Big Box Store prices and you don’t have to deal with high-pressure sales tactics! Expert Roofing believes in providing high quality products, meticulous installations and a stress-free quote. 

Expert Roofing offers a full array of manufacturers, types, styles and colors of windows. Whether its economical or high end, we have what you are looking for.


Double Hung Windows


Single Hung Windows


Slider Windows


Casement Windows


Awning Windows


Bay or Bow Windows


Picture Windows


Geometric Windows


Garden Windows

Window Replacement

Windows are much more than just glass. The windows in your house should be able to supply you with protection from external noise, dependable insulation in hot or cold weather, natural sunlight, reliable security, and more. Considering how essential windows are, it is surprising how many homeowners are content with out-of-date, or even broken windows. Budgeting for a project like new windows can be stressful, but when you work with Expert Roofing, you can rest easy knowing that we stock an extensive selection of affordable solutions with financing available!

If your windows are showing signs of disrepair, you are sure to notice the effects initially in the look of your home. Shortly afterwards, however, your energy bills may begin to showcase the problem, too. 

For Business And Commercial Use

We additionally provide expert broken window repair to commercial business owners, with services quite similar to our residential methods. We know it can be inconvenient to have a team of repairmen at your office, but do not worry: our crew will do whatever they can to finish the job swiftly, without disturbing your business. Broken windows can be a safety hazard, as well as a liability, so it’s critical to repair them as soon as possible.

Call For a Quote:

(877) 766-3341


Here are some of our frequently answered questions. Please let us know if you have more questions or concerns.

Why should we work with you?

Our staff is highly trained in the assessment of storm damage, how to assist you with your claim and guiding you through the claims process. This is absolutely key to the success of your claim! 

Our products come with the highest available warranties in the market. Not only are you protected with quality workmanship and products, you can feel at ease knowing that you're also getting the best deal when it comes to warranty.

Access to the best available products AND the best chance at a successful claim is a win-win!

Do you provide free assessments?
Yes, we do! Our estimates are 100% FREE. Request a free, no obligation, in-home consultation now!
Do you help with insurance claims?

Yes, we do! We offer direct assistance with your insurance company to assure all damage is assessed correctly.

Can you help us in case of emergency?

Yes, we can! We offer disaster recovery services to property owners to make sure that their families, employees, and things are safe until repairs can be made. This includes emergency board up service, emergency tarp services, emergency or temporary repairs and emergency water extraction.

How do we contact you?

You can go to any one of our offices, message us, email us or you can call us at (877) 766 - 3341.

Contact Us For A Free Quote

  • This field is for validation purposes and should be left unchanged.

Our Estimates are Free. Our Advice is Priceless!

Want to speak with our customer service team? Please give us a call or visit us at one of our locations. We look forward to working with you!


Open Office Hours

M-F: 9am - 5pm


Get in Touch

(877) 766-3341